IRPRESUNIV.ORG, CIKARANG - The Comparative Study held under the Foreign Affairs Division of PUMA IR 2022 was successfully carried out on April 16, 2022. On this occasion, PUMA IR collaborated with the International Relations Student Association of Paramadina University (HIMAHI Paramadina). This event was also attended by the Secretary of the International Relations Study Program, Miss Natasya Kusumawardani S.IP., MProfStuds (Hons), and all members of each organization.
To begin with, the Host began to open the event and continued by reading out the entire agenda that would be carried out during the event. Afterwards, the MC welcomed the Secretary of International Relations Study Program, Miss Natasya Kusumawardani S.IP., MProfStuds (Hons) to deliver a speech and officially opened the event. This then continued by the Chair of PUMA IR, Andi Puteri Salsabila Nabone, and the last remarks from the Chair of HIMAHI Paramadina, M. Fathi Naufal Setiadi. After all the remarks, the most awaited agenda was the presentations from each organization. The two organizations each attended and explained consisting of the vision and mission, introduction, and explained all the events they have. When the presentation session has been completed, we immediately jump to the question and answer session which in this session the two organizations exchanged information with each other in more depth.
The event got more exciting because, after the break session, the event continued with a group discussion. The joint discussion is an agenda that is arranged so that there is a sharing session from each division of the two organizations whose functions are interrelated. Through this opportunity, the members can get to know each other and expand their relationships. After the discussion session was over, it was followed by a very exciting agenda, namely ice breaking, and then the event had arrived at the last session, but before the event was officially closed, the MC appealed to all participants to take a photo session first and asked them to open the camera. In closing, I hope this comparative study can be a good start to building good cooperation between the President University Major Association of International Relations (PUMA IR) and the Paramadina University International Relations Student Association (HIMAHI Paramadina) and can move forward.
